- Description:
- Gravé par Erhard Fres. 35 bis. Rue Denfert-Rochereau Paris ; Imp. Erhard Fres. Hachure and spot-heigh relief. Legend. Verso includes various statistical, trade, communications, and historical information on various African countries, with 6 ancillary maps. Shows possessions and protectorates by colonial powers, railroads, land routes, water ways, region names, islands, towns. Several explorers' routes in red. June 1890 latest year mentioned--Fort Salisbury not present on map, but British central Africa extends to Lake Nyasa. Bottom of verso: "D. Kaltbrunner."
